Preparing the Perfect Pumpkin Spice Ice Cream Base
For the creamiest result, start with a custard base using real pumpkin puree (not pumpkin pie filling) and whole milk for depth. Gently cooking the base ensures everything melds together—a crucial step for an irresistibly smooth finish. Don’t rush the chilling process; giving your mixture time to cool completely before churning helps develop both creamy texture and fully integrated spice flavors.
Churning and Freezing for Best Results
Once your base is well chilled, churn it in an ice cream maker per manufacturer’s instructions. The churning incorporates air, making your ice cream fluffy and light. For best scooping, transfer to a lidded container and freeze for at least four hours. You can serve it as is, or garnish with whipped cream and a sprinkle of extra cinnamon for an even cozier touch.

Instructions
- In a medium saucepan, combine milk, heavy cream, and half of the granulated sugar. Heat over medium, stirring occasionally, until steaming (do not let boil).
- In a separate bowl, whisk egg yolks with the remaining sugar until pale and thick.
- Slowly pour some of the hot milk mixture into the yolks (tempering) while whisking constantly. Return this mixture to the saucepan with the rest of the milk and cook over low, stirring constantly, until the custard thickens and coats the back of a spoon (about 5 minutes). Do not let it boil.
- Remove from heat. Whisk in pumpkin puree, spices, salt, vanilla extract, and optional brown sugar or maple syrup until well blended.
- Pour mixture through a fine mesh sieve into a clean bowl to remove any lumps. Cool to room temperature, then refrigerate at least 4 hours or overnight.
- Churn in an ice cream maker according to manufacturer’s directions until thick and creamy. Transfer to a lidded container and freeze at least 4 hours, or until firm.
- Let sit at room temperature 5–10 minutes before serving for best scooping texture. Serve plain, or garnish as desired.

Cook and Prep Times
Prep Time: 20 minutes
Cook Time: 10 minutes
Chill & Freeze Time: 8 hours (includes chilling and freezing)
Total Time: 8 hours 30 minutes
